Plantation Tour and Lunch
From the earliest days of the New World, French and Spanish colonists staked their claims to a portion of the Louisiana Territory above and beyond New Orleans. Pillared palaces were built for comfort and efficiency, luxury and entertaining. This lavish culture reached its Zenith in the peaceful days before the War Between the States, leaving as a legacy the mansions rising along the banks of Ol’ Man River.
Experience life as it must have been at one of the Great Ladies of the River Road: San Francisco Plantation. This charming house is probably the most elaborately decorated plantation in the area. Built in the 1980’s, when "Steamboat Gothic" was at its height, San Francisco is a treasure trove of often whimsical Victoriana. Gorgeous furnishings complement Italian frescos and multi-colored pastels highlight the home’s fascinating exterior cutwork. Recently restored at a cost of millions, San Francisco is a delight to the eye.

Saturday Night - ColorFest
Saturday November 14
Join your colleagues and meet new friends at the Saturday night extravaganza, featuring the best that New Orleans has to offer! Begin the evening at CMG’s Art Fair, featuring amazing wares from talented individuals from YA/YA (Young Aspirations/Young Artists). YA/YA is a local arts and social service organization whose mission is to provide education experiences and opportunities that empower artistically talented inner-city youth to become self-sufficient through creative self-expression. All proceeds from the Art Fair will be placed into college-savings programs for the students. Next, sit down for a taste of real New Orleans with a dinner featuring true specialties of The Big Easy. After dinner, you’ll enjoy the authentic sounds of New Orleans, with a performance by a band you won’t soon forget.
After dinner, enjoy the authentic sounds of Louisiana, with a performance by the extraordinary Joe Hall and the Louisiana Cane Cutters. Accordion playing Hall is one of the few Creole musicians who is focusing his energy on preserving older Creole songs and musical traditions.
